Patch for i18n problem
Brought to you by:
flier
In TMsdnExpert.InitMenu procedure, I have used the
name of menu to locate "Help" MenuItem, but there is a
i18n(internationalization) problem for localized
Delphi/BCB editions, like German or Chinese '°ďÖú'
so we must change it
from:
procedure TMsdnExpert.InitMenu;
...
begin
m_mnuHelp := (BorlandIDEServices as INTAServices).
MainMenu.Items.Find('Help'); // DO NOT LOCALIZE
to:
procedure TMsdnExpert.InitMenu;
...
begin
// Thanks for Jens Treichler <jenst2002@freenet.de>
with (BorlandIDEServices as INTAServices).MainMenu
do
m_mnuHelp := Items[Items.Count - 1];
Updated main source file